Help Please - Front Dome Light Replacement
 
I know it is a long shot that I'll get an answer, but it is worth a try since I've looked all over the internet without success.

My interior light (the one at the front) went out on my 2006 Scion xA. I bought a replacement bulb, but I can't figure out how to get to the bulb to replace it. I assume the clearish part would be removable, but I can't figure out how. There is a small slot in the middle on the front (towards the front of the car). However, I tried using my fingernail and nothing will budge. It isn't very wide, so only a very thin screw driver would fit in there, and I'm afraid I will tear something up if I try to pry it. None of my plastic interior tools are thin enough to fit in that slot.

Does anyone know how to remove that cover? I assume you don't remove the whole assembly (switch and everything). If so, I wouldn't know how to do that without tearing up teh headliner.

need to stick a thin small screwdriver in there and pry...but very carefully because that plastic scratches and gouges easily!

I ended up getting to it. I used a small screw driver to pry the cover off. It slipped once and did put a scratch on it, but it is barely noticeable, so no big deal. I do think the design is pretty lame. It shouldn't be that hard to take off the cover. I put in an LED light, so hopefully I'll never have to mess with it again.
